Improved Energy Efficiency

Double glazing improves the efficiency of energy use in an apartment, which helps to lower energy bills and carbon footprint. This is especially true for high-quality argon gas filled units that help to keep the heat and keep homes warm for Upvc Window Hinge Repairs Leeds longer. This could save homeowners money over the course of time.

Old windows can allow more heat to escape, and if they're not properly insulated, it could result in higher energy bills than they are required. Double-glazed windows are an excellent way to upgrade older properties. They look gorgeous and can reduce energy costs.

Windows and doors that are energy efficient are evaluated based on their u-value which shows how easily heat is able to pass through the glass and frame. The lower the u'value, the more efficient the window is. Many homeowners choose to install energy efficient windows because of the cost savings they can save on their monthly bills.

Greater Comfort

One of the main benefits of double glazing is the ability to create a comfortable home, especially in winter. The loss of heat through windows is one of the major reasons for higher heating bills, but it can be reduced by double glazing that holds hot air inside your home and stops cold air from entering.

You will reduce your energy bills. Double glazing also reduces the amount of outside noise that you hear, so you can relax in a quieter environment.

Insulation plays a crucial role in decreasing the transfer of heat through glass replacement leeds. The insulated space between the two double-glazed panes slows down heat transfer from the warmer interior to the cooler exterior. The argon coating between the panes slows down the transfer of heat by 34% compared with air.

Be aware of the energy efficiency rating when you choose windows with double glazing. The WER or Window Energy Rating is a measure of how much heat a windows retains and prevents cold air from entering an area. A window that has a higher WER rating will cost more than one with a lower WER rating. It's a good idea to discuss what is, and what is not included in the price of your double glazing with the installer from the beginning, preferably whilst they are formulating your quotation.

Another factor that affects the cost of a double glazed window is the style. For instance a window made of casement will cost more than an upvc window hinge repairs Leeds (yourbookmark.stream) sliding-sash window of the same size. Additionally a double-glazed window that has frames with an additional finishing finish like Georgian bars or lead lights can be more expensive than a typical white-frame window.

Double-glazed windows also require maintenance. Over time, the seal could wear down, and this can result in draughts coming through. This can be corrected by paying a professional to repair the seal.
